I increased the size of text on Windows 7 to medium text. Texts got bigger on AC, but it chopped the top off from the schedule as the slots were still too small.

Tell me how to enlarge the text without having AC chopping off the letters in the schedule.

The way I do it is when you are in a note, click 'Enlarge Textbox" next to the 'Alter Date' button, which is to the left of the patient's photo. Alternatively, you can just use 'Control + E' and it will enlarge. As others have mentioned, this is also the only way to access the 'Confidential Information' section.
